Stillman Law Office is a Collections Law Firm headquartered in Farmington Hills, Michigan, specializing in creditor representation.
As part of the Firm’s ongoing commitment to compliance and best-level service, we are seeking a highly motivated individual to join our team, as an assistant team member in the audit department. This entry-level position is ideal for someone who is organized, detail-oriented, and eager to learn. The successful candidate will play a key role in supporting our manager and contributing to the smooth operation of our department.
Responsibilities:
· Assist in building strong Client relationships.
· Act as a point of contact throughout the Client audit lifecycle.
· Provide administrative support to the audit manager, including coordinating logistics for onsite and remote audits, and other correspondence.
· Handle routine tasks to support the manager’s workflow.
· Learn Client and Firm policies and procedures to support compliance within regulatory and collection industry best practices.
· Assist in preparing reports and other deliverables for internal and external audits.
· Maintain accurate and up-to-date records and files related to audit processes.
· Collaborate with various departments to ensure compliance with audit requirements.
· Partner with the audit manager on the internal audit function to ensure internal audits are proactively assessing and driving continuous improvement to client standards.
Skills and Abilities: · Strong written and oral communication skills.· Have high attention to detail and organization.
· Proficient in the use of Microsoft Office Suites (Word, Excel, and Outlook).
· Basic process and data analysis skills.
Requirements:
· Previous work experience is required.
· Office/Administrative experience is a plus.
· Experience working in a high-volume environment, preferably supporting high-profile projects or tasks is preferred.
· Ability to prioritize and multi-task and meet deadlines under pressure.
· Willingness to adapt and take on various responsibilities as needed.
· Able to work in a team environment while maintaining personal excellence.
